Overview System One is seeking experienced

Civil/Structural Design Engineers

to support multiple

commercial nuclear projects

across the U.S. This position involves developing

design modification packages

(calculations, specifications, analysis, etc.) under

design standard IP-ENG-001 .

Engineers will evaluate systems and develop

Design Change Packages (DCPs)

for systems including turbine, generator, main power transformer, cooling, and control systems.

Positions are open for

mid-level and junior-level engineers . Mid-level candidates must have commercial nuclear experience; junior-level candidates do not require nuclear background but it is strongly preferred.

Work can be performed

remotely or onsite , depending on candidate location. Occasional travel to project sites is expected.

Responsibilities

Develop and execute design modification packages (calcs, specs, analysis, reports) in accordance with IP-ENG-001

Perform basic design and analysis of concrete, steel structures, heavy load components, and equipment supports

Develop plans, construction drawings, specifications, and cost estimates

Create 3‑D analytical models using FEA and seismic analysis techniques

Support the development of design and construction drawings

Collaborate with multi‑disciplinary engineering teams to ensure integration and accuracy

Conduct field investigations, installation support, and as‑built documentation

Ensure assigned tasks meet schedule, cost, and quality requirements

Qualifications

Bachelor’s degree in Civil/Structural Engineering from an ABET‑accredited program

2–5 years of progressively responsible experience in design engineering

Experience with Design Change Packages and standard IP-ENG-001

Strong background in civil/structural mechanics, hydraulics, materials science, and statistical analysis

Proficiency in Finite Element Analysis (FEA) and tools such as Mathcad, Matlab, or equivalent

Excellent technical writing and communication skills
